Liverpool scouting Bournemouth forward ahead of summer move

Liverpool have been scouting the performances of Bournemouth forward Eli Junior Kroupi this season with the teenager earning positive reports.

Kroupi Junior joined Bournemouth from Lorient last summer after an impressive campaign for the Ligue 2 side. The 19-year-old was the leading scorer in French football’s second tier in 2024-25 and has adapted well to the demands of the Premier League.

Kroupi Junior has scored eight goals in the Premier League this season, despite starting just 11 league games for the Cherries.

The Frenchman has averaged a Premier League goal every 109 minutes, while his expected goals (xG) over performance of +3.35 is the third-highest in the division, behind Harry Wilson and Morgan Rogers.

His performances have attracted considerable attention, with Chelsea and Liverpool among those keen. LiveScore are reporting that Liverpool have watched Kroupi Junior extensively this season and are considering a summer approach.

The club’s sporting director, Richard Hughes, previously occupied the same role at Bournemouth and signed Milos Kerkez from the South Coast side last summer.
